BJP To Support Farmers Body’s Odisha Bandh Call On Feb 21

By
OB Bureau


Bhubaneswar: The BJP on Monday announced that it would support the Odisha bandh call given by the Naba Nirman Krushak Sangathan (NNKS) on February 21 demanding price, prestige and pension.


Briefing mediapersons at the party office here, BJP state president Basant Panda said that in a democracy, everyone has the right to speak and protest in a democratic manner. Although NNKS activists have planned to stage a demonstration in Bhubaneswar, the state government has with the help of the police has disallowed them from doing so.

“Instead of putting pressure, the state government should initiate talks with the Sangathan in a democratic manner. But the manner in which the state government has shown its repressive attitude towards the Sangathan, speaks volumes of its anti-farmer policy and autocratic rule,” the BJP leader maintained.
